ASUS G72GX 3D notebook early 2010?

November 17th, 2009 | Filed under Laptop 0 Comments

At the early of next year, ASUS will release a 3D notebook, called ASUS G72GX. It is expected that ASUS G72GX laptop will be quite powerful, high-spec features: they promised the latest processor, an Intel Core i7, GeForce GTS 160M GPU, up to 4GB of RAM, a 17.3-inch display, and two 320GB hard drives.

By the end of this month, we have already see a G51J3D notebook (Asus G51J), also equipped with 3D display, but with a smaller diagonal, a 15.6-inch (other specifications are near-identical to older models).

Recall that Acer Aspire One 5738DG is first mass producer of 3D notebook, which stands in retail about $780. ASUS 3D notebooks are likely to be considerably higher. ASUS also has brings Pegatron Technology to manufacture the two 3D notebooks.

Meanwhile, according to rumors, the reveal similar 3D notebooks in the near future also is comes from Dell and HP.
